Present occurrence of Jaera istri in the Geisling impoundment Another example of the running water fauna in River Danube is the rheophil caddisfly Hydropsyche. Among the Hydropsyche species occurring in River Danube, H. contubernalis is the one with the greatest ecological tolerance and the widest distribution. It inhabits nearly all larger watercourses and has become meanwhile also in River Rhine one of the most frequent caddisflies (Schöll & Becker 1992). Fig. 6 illustrates its present occurrence in the Geisling impoundment.
